Hello fellow RVers,

We're gonna cook up a pot of chili on the afternoon of Saturday, 22 September for another fly-in at 1P1, Plymouth NH. We have an ok from the airport for camping, so bring warm gear if you plan to stay on the field - overnight temps could be in the 40s. For those who stay, we'll have transportation into town to our favorite Plymouth pub for dinner and beverages.

This is one of my favorite small grass airstrips, and New Hampshire foliage should be just about at its peak on the 22nd!

Hope to see you there...

Dave
Hello fellow chili-eaters! The weather through 2-3pm tomorrow looks good, so we're on for tomorrow. But since there's a chance of rain forecast for later in the afternoon and evening/overnight, we'll be on the field by 9-10am if folks want to fly in earlier and depart earlier.

I spoke with the 1P1 airport manager this morning, the field is in good shape and the forecast amount of rain for Saturday night shouldn't cause a problem unless a random thunderstorm parks right over the field.
